description


An incremental game where you click to collect points, upgrade, and prestige for another upgrade... made in DESMOS
And used Desmos API for saving.

Inspired by "Grass Cutting Incremental" on Roblox for gameplay

If things go out of screen fullscreen/expand or show list on top left
